Bemiss, GA vs Decatur, GA
The cost of living difference between Bemiss, GA and Decatur, GA is dramatic. Bemiss is 36.7% cheaper than Decatur,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Bemiss has a cost index of 89 while Decatur sits at 141,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Bemiss is $1,408/month compared to $1,716/month in Decatur — a 18%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Bemiss is more affordable at $196,500 median vs $655,900.
Median household income in Bemiss is $84,886 compared to $140,480 in Decatur (-39.6%). While Decatur is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Bemiss spend roughly 19.9% of their income on rent, more than the 14.7% in Decatur.
Climate-wise, Bemiss is notably warmer with an average of 67°F compared to 61.5°F in Decatur. Decatur receives more rainfall at 51.4" per year compared to 48.4" in Bemiss.
